Christina Stringer is a scholar working on Strategy and Management, Sociology and Political Science and General Economics, Econometrics and Finance.
According to data from OpenAlex, Christina Stringer has authored 42 papers receiving a total of 632 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 32 papers in Strategy and Management, 17 papers in Sociology and Political Science and 7 papers in General Economics, Econometrics and Finance. Recurrent topics in Christina Stringer’s work include Global trade, sustainability, and social impact (25 papers), Sex work and related issues (12 papers) and Innovation and Socioeconomic Development (7 papers). Christina Stringer is often cited by papers focused on Global trade, sustainability, and social impact (25 papers), Sex work and related issues (12 papers) and Innovation and Socioeconomic Development (7 papers). Christina Stringer collaborates with scholars based in New Zealand, Australia and Saudi Arabia. Christina Stringer's co-authors include Glenn Simmons, Snejina Michailova, D. Hugh Whittaker, Maureen Benson‐Rea, Supang Chantavanich, Amira Khattak, Natasha Hamilton‐Hart, Susan Freeman, Christian Felzensztein and Nigel Haworth and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Journal of Business Research and World Development.
